Award Trip Opportunities:

Citizenship Washington Focus (High School) Teens will learn about government, national events, national landmarks, citizenship and personal responsibility. Participants will stay at the Hyatt Regency in Bethesda.

State 4-H Leadership Camp (ages 15+) Teens will participate in a wide variety of programs on leadership skills, communication, and culture at 4-H Camp Ohio.

State 4-H Sea Camp (ages 15+) Held on Kelleys Island. Campers learn about one of Ohio’s most important resources: Lake Erie! You’ll be in, on, and around the water as you explore the science of the lake, learn marine‐ related skills, and discover the history and recreational uses of our great lake.


State Achievement Awards:

These awards recognize achievements in specific 4-H project areas. Areas include: Beef, Citizenship & Community Service, Creative Arts, Clothing & Textiles, Communications, Companion Animals, Dairy, Environmental Sciences, Family Life & Child Development, Foods & Nutrition, Gardening & Horticulture, Health & Safety, Horse, Leadership, Goats, Llama Mechanical Engineering Sciences, Personal Development, Photography, Poultry, Rabbits, Sheep, Shooting Sports, Swine, Woodworking, and Veterinary Science.  Award recipients receive a trip to National 4-H Congress in Atlanta, Georgia.

4-H Demonstration Contest

Wednesday, June 26, 2024 @ 6:00 pm

GENERAL RULES:

  • Please pre-register by calling the Extension Office by June 21st 419-782-4771

  • Each demonstrator will compete against others in his/her age division. *Divisions: Junior Division (9 -13 years) and Senior Division (14-19 years)

  • The demonstrator may use note cards.

  • All forms of visual aids and props are permitted for this contest.

  • Presentations should be 6 – 9 minutes in length.

  • Members must set up presentation on their own without outside assistance.

  • Participation is worth 10 points towards Honor Club & Star Member

DEMONSTRATORS WILL BE JUDGED ON:

  • Members will be evaluated on ability to convey information and teach on a particular topic.

  • Appearance – clean and neat

  • Organization – logical order

  • Presentation Summary – review of points

  • equipment – suitable arrangement

  • Charts and Visuals – neat Subject Matter suitable, creative, informative

  • Grammar and vocabulary

 

Awards:

All participants will receive a participation ribbon.

Junior Division Winner will receive $25 (Sponsored by 4-H Advisory Council)

Senior Division Winner will receive $25 (Sponsored by Shake Rattle-n-Roll Spin Club)
